Web23 mei 2024 · The Baker Act is a law that was passed in Florida in 1972 and named after its sponsor, Maxine Baker. It allows family members to have people temporarily detained if there’s a credible reason to believe they’re a threat to themselves or others. Unfortunately, if the case has been filed, the clerk of court will tell you nothing in Baker Act cases. The law enforcement agency will only say whether your friend is ok, not where (s)he was taken. Baker Act receiving facilities usually will say "I can neither confirm nor deny whether [friend's name] is here.
